Basic Information:s
The 6th annual Byram Hills High School Cage League will be beginning this upcoming June. All current 8th thru 11th graders are permitted to play regardless if you are playing for the Boys Soccer team in the Fall or not.
The ONLY CURRENT SENIORS that are permitted in the Cage League are those that:
1) Played on the Varsity team in the Fall of 2007
2) Seniors who captured a title with Liverpool Cage in 2007
3) Anyone who has played within the high school soccer program for two years or more
This soccer league is intended to serve as a fun yet competitive bragging rights league.
We expect an aggressive style of play where players will be working on a smaller field with smaller goals in order to maximize the amount of touches every player will get.
The program also serves to introduce the players to one another as it serves to connect the 8th and 9th graders with the upper classmen.
Costs/Dues:
Every player will need to pay approximately $15 - $20 in dues in order to pay for uniforms, water refreshments, ice, trophies and paper for the daily newsletter. Any money remaining will be carried over towards the soccer season of 2008.

Eligibility Requirements
1) ANY 8th, 9th, 10th, and 11th Grader interested in playing soccer may play in the CAGE.
2) The ONLY CURRENT SENIORS that are permitted in the Cage League are those that played on the Varsity team in the Fall of 2007, Seniors who captured a title with Liverpool in 2007 and anyone who has played within the soccer program for two years or more.
3) This is truly INTRAMURALS. Playing in the CAGE doesn’t mean you even have to try out in the Fall. Your play will hold no weight come tryouts on August 25th.
4) You must SIGN-UP in order to get drafted. You must be drafted in order to be placed on a team. Signups end on Friday May 2nd, 2008. All 8th Graders will automatically be drafted by a team….No 8th grader will be left off the roster.
5) You must play for the team that drafts you unless the Captains and Commissioner agree to a TRADE.
6) Waiver Wire signings must be submitted in writing to the Commissioner. They will be limited this year to 2 Waiver Wire signings for the entire season. Other seniors may not be picked up on Waivers.
7) You must be able to play in at least 5 of the 8 contests. Do not sign up if you cannot make the dates posted.
Rules of the Cage League
1) We play hard. We hit hard and small fouls are not fouls.
2) The Cage Fits 12 Players. (6 v. 6)
3) It’s not played in a real CAGE; it’s played on a small outdoor field at the high school. It will be on Lower Field 2.
4) We play outdoors through Rain, Sleet and Snow. Indoor soccer doesn’t exist.
5) No Throw Ins. We play the ball on the floor. These balls are indirect.
6) Teams can sub on the fly but can only sub once reporting to half-field.
7) Cleats and Shin-Guards are necessary. One cannot play in sneakers unless we are on the turf field. One would be stupid if they did that anyway.
8) Ties will be determined with an three-minute overtime. The three-minute overtime period is GOLDEN GOAL or SUDDEN DEATH. In other words, once a goal is scored, the game is over. Then we move to a best of three-penalty shootout.
9) Referees Calls are Final; no matter how bad he is. There are no Protests.
10) Only blatant hand balls will be called.
11) Everybody plays on the team. Seniority doesn’t rule; intensity does.
12) We play with a Running Clock.
13) THERE ARE NINE TEAMS SO ONE TEAM WILL HAVE A BYE PER WEEK!!!!
14) CAPTAINS MAKE THE FINAL DECISIONS FOR THEIR TEAM!
